COUNTY CRICKET LONDON, Sunday. Owing to continuous rain during she last round ctf county cricket, most of the matches wi!! not be counted, as there was less than six hours’ play. For Marylebone against Oxford, Titmarsh made 52. For Hampshire against Notts Kennedy scored 53 and Mead SI. Bowling for Notts Staples took six wickets for 63, For Somerset against Yorkshire, Y/hite not out, made 56. Bowling for Glamorgan against Sussex, Mercer took six wickets for 45.
